在CentOS系统中使用SQL Server视图,可以按照以下步骤进行:
sudo yum install -y mssql-server
sudo systemctl start mssql-server
sudo systemctl enable mssql-server
sudo firewall-cmd --permanent --zone=public --add-port=1433/tcp
sudo firewall-cmd --reload
使用sqlcmd连接:
sqlcmd -S localhost -U SA -P 'YourPassword'
替换YourPassword
为你的SQL Server管理员密码。
创建数据库和表(如果尚未创建):
CREATE DATABASE MyDatabase;
USE MyDatabase;
CREATE TABLE Employees (
EmployeeID INT PRIMARY KEY,
FirstName NVARCHAR(50),
LastName NVARCHAR(50),
Department NVARCHAR(50)
);
INSERT INTO Employees (EmployeeID, FirstName, LastName, Department) VALUES (1, 'John', 'Doe', 'HR');
创建视图: 假设你想创建一个显示所有员工信息的视图:
CREATE VIEW vwEmployees AS
SELECT EmployeeID, FirstName, LastName, Department
FROM Employees;
查询视图: 创建视图后,你可以像查询普通表一样查询它:
SELECT * FROM vwEmployees;
查看现有视图:
SELECT * FROM sys.views;
修改视图定义:
如果需要修改视图的定义,可以使用ALTER VIEW
语句:
ALTER VIEW vwEmployees AS
SELECT EmployeeID, FirstName, LastName, Department, Email
FROM Employees;
删除视图:
如果不再需要某个视图,可以使用DROP VIEW
语句:
DROP VIEW vwEmployees;
通过以上步骤,你应该能够在CentOS系统中成功安装SQL Server并使用视图来简化数据访问和管理。